Misty Window Repair: Understanding the Causes and Solutions
Misty windows are an all-too-common issue for homeowners and company owner alike. The sight of condensation caught between double or triple-pane windows can be discouraging, diminishing the aesthetics of homes and workplaces while also meaning bigger problems that might need attention. In this informative guide, we'll dive into the causes of misty windows, explore repair alternatives, and provide practical tips to avoid more problems.
What Are Misty Windows?
Misty windows occur when condensation establishes in between the panes of sealed insulated glass units (IGUs). This condition not just obscures exposure but likewise shows a breakdown in the window's seal, enabling moisture to go into the sealed space. Gradually, misty windows can cause more substantial problems, such as mold growth or decreased energy efficiency.
Causes of Misty Windows
Recognizing the origin of misty windows is vital for effective repair. Below is a table that details the primary causes of this condition:
| Cause | Description |
|---|---|
| Seal Failure | The most common reason for misty windows; seals can fail due to aging, temperature fluctuations, or bad installation. |
| Temperature level Variance | Fast modifications in temperature can trigger the materials around the window seals to contract and broaden, resulting in failure. |
| Poor Quality Windows | Low-grade windows may not offer sufficient insulation or seals, increasing the risk of condensation. |
| Humidity Levels | High indoor humidity can worsen condensation issues, particularly in inadequately ventilated areas. |
| External Environmental Factors | Environmental components like rain, snow, or high humidity can place additional stress on window seals. |
Repair Options for Misty Windows
As soon as you've determined that your windows are misty and recognized the cause, you can move on with repair alternatives. Below is a list of typical solutions to address this problem:
Simple Cleaning:
- Sometimes, what appears to be mist might simply be dirt or grime. Cleaning the outside glass and looking for any particles on the window frame can assist.
Desiccant Installation:
- In certain situations, specially created desiccant bags can be placed between the panes to take in moisture. While this is a short-lived fix, it may enhance clearness in the short-term.
Defogging Service:
- Professional defogging services use specialized equipment to get rid of the moisture caught between the panes. This alternative often prevents additional moisture accumulation.
Glass Replacement:
- If the windows are still under service warranty or the frame remains in great condition, replacing the IGU is a viable alternative. This procedure includes removing the old system and installing a brand-new one.
Complete Foggy Window Repair Replacement:

- In cases of serious damage or older window designs, changing the entire window might be the most efficient solution. This is typically a long-term investment that can improve energy efficiency.
Avoiding Misty Windows in the Future
To lessen the probability of misty windows, property owners must take a proactive approach. Here are several preventative measures:
- Regular Inspections: Periodically inspecting seals and frames for wear and damage can assist catch problems early.
- Proper Ventilation: Ensure that your home or building is well-ventilated to control humidity levels. This consists of utilizing exhaust fans in cooking areas and bathrooms.
- Buy Quality Windows: Quality windows with much better warranties and resilience can substantially decrease the threat of seal failure.
- Think about Upgrading: When replacing Repairing Misted Windows, think about energy-efficient designs with improved thermal efficiency.
- Screen Indoor Humidity: Use dehumidifiers in high-humidity locations and preserve a well balanced indoor climate.
